117.info
人生若只如初见

Oracle instance参数调整

Oracle数据库的实例参数可以通过修改参数文件(init.ora)或使用ALTER SYSTEM命令进行调整。以下是一些常见的Oracle实例参数和调整方法:

  1. SGA大小: SGA(System Global Area)是Oracle数据库中用于存储共享数据和控制信息的内存区域。可以通过修改SGA_TARGET和SGA_MAX_SIZE参数来调整SGA的大小。可以使用ALTER SYSTEM命令进行调整,例如: ALTER SYSTEM SET SGA_TARGET=2G SCOPE=SPFILE;

  2. PGA大小: PGA(Program Global Area)是Oracle数据库中每个用户进程私有的内存区域。可以通过修改PGA_AGGREGATE_TARGET参数来调整PGA的大小,例如: ALTER SYSTEM SET PGA_AGGREGATE_TARGET=1G SCOPE=SPFILE;

  3. 日志文件大小和数量: 可以通过修改LOG_FILE_SIZE、LOG_BUFFER和LOG_FILES参数来调整日志文件大小和数量,例如: ALTER DATABASE ADD LOGFILE (‘/u01/oracle/oradata/redo01.log’) SIZE 100M; ALTER DATABASE ADD LOGFILE (‘/u01/oracle/oradata/redo02.log’) SIZE 100M;

  4. 缓冲池大小: 可以通过修改DB_CACHE_SIZE和DB_KEEP_CACHE_SIZE参数来调整缓冲池的大小,例如: ALTER SYSTEM SET DB_CACHE_SIZE=1G SCOPE=SPFILE;

  5. 最大连接数: 可以通过修改SESSIONS和PROCESSES参数来调整数据库的最大连接数和进程数,例如: ALTER SYSTEM SET SESSIONS=300 SCOPE=SPFILE; ALTER SYSTEM SET PROCESSES=200 SCOPE=SPFILE;

  6. PGA和SGA的自动管理: 可以通过设置MEMORY_TARGET参数来启用PGA和SGA的自动管理,系统将根据需要自动调整内存大小,例如: ALTER SYSTEM SET MEMORY_TARGET=2G SCOPE=SPFILE;

在调整Oracle实例参数时,务必谨慎操作,建议在进行调整之前备份数据库,并在非生产环境中进行测试。同时,注意遵循Oracle官方文档和最佳实践。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fec41AzsIAwJSBVQ.html

推荐文章

  • exist oracle与join使用上的考虑

    在使用Oracle数据库进行join操作时,有一些考虑需要注意: 数据量:Oracle数据库在处理大数据量时可能会出现性能问题,特别是在执行join操作时。因此,在设计查询...

  • exist oracle在大数据量下如何表现

    在处理大数据量时,Oracle数据库可能会面临性能瓶颈和效率问题。在这种情况下,可以采取一些优化措施来改善Oracle在大数据量下的表现,例如: 使用合适的硬件:确...

  • exist oracle子查询中的技巧

    在Oracle中,有一些技巧可以帮助优化子查询,提高查询性能。以下是一些常见的技巧: 使用内联视图替代子查询:将子查询转化为内联视图(即WITH子句),可以使查询...

  • 如何优化exist oracle查询

    使用索引:确保查询的字段上有合适的索引,可以减少数据库的扫描和提高查询速度。 避免使用通配符:尽量避免在exist查询中使用通配符,这会增加查询的复杂度和性...

  • Java中Vector和List区别

    在Java中,Vector和List都是集合框架中的一种线性数据结构,它们的主要区别在于线程安全性和性能。 线程安全性:Vector是线程安全的,它的所有方法都是同步的,即...

  • Java中Vector如何同步

    在Java中,可以使用Vector类来实现同步。Vector类是一个线程安全的集合类,它的方法都是同步的,可以确保在多线程环境下不会出现并发问题。
    如果要使用Vect...

  • Spinner Android最佳实践

    Spinner是Android中常用的下拉框控件,可以让用户从一个列表中选择一个选项。以下是使用Spinner的一些最佳实践: 使用ArrayAdapter或自定义适配器:可以使用Arra...

  • Spinner Android布局技巧

    在Android应用中,使用Spinner(下拉框)是一个常见的UI元素。在布局Spinner时,有一些技巧可以帮助你获得更好的用户体验和界面设计。以下是一些建议: 使用适当...